यद्यप्येवं तथापीश विशेषं वक्तुमर्हसि । काश्यामनादिसिद्धानि कानि लिंगानि शंकर
yadyapyevaṃ tathāpīśa viśeṣaṃ vaktumarhasi | kāśyāmanādisiddhāni kāni liṃgāni śaṃkara
اگرچہ ایسا ہی ہے، پھر بھی اے پروردگار! آپ کو اس کی خصوصیت اور امتیاز تفصیل سے بیان کرنا چاہیے۔ اے شنکر! کاشی میں کون سے لِنگ ازل سے قائم (انادی سِدّھ) ہیں؟
